  • How can i erase only the music i don't like from my ipod ?

    how can i erase only the music i don't like from my ipod ?

    Go to iTunes and erase all the songs you don't want from your library or check the "Manually manage music and videos" box, erase all the songs from your iPod and only put the songs you want or check the "Sync only checked songs" box and check every single song in your library (Crtl+Click on a check box (if on PC)) and uncheck the ones you don't want.

  • Music videos don't display on ipod

    I have all my music videos on itunes but they won't go on my ipod nano 5g after synciing several times.

    Select the iPod in the iTunes sidebar, under DEVICES.  Over to the right, go to the Music tab.  Make sure it is set up to include those videos in your music syncing.  In particular, the checkbox that says Include music videos needs to be checked.
    If you get an error message, it may because the videos are "HD," which is too high resolution for most iPods.  If you can get the "SD" version of the video, they should sync to your nano.  If they were purchased from the iTunes Store and you downloaded the HD version, you should be able to get the SD version at no additional cost.

    You can indeed burn moves and shows from the iTunes Store to a data DVD (via Finder or other software) for backup purposes, which is I believe what Byron is asking about (though I can't be sure). You just can't burn them to a video DVD to be played in a standard DVD player.
    Well, I'm not sure about that. Having just re-read the terms, it appears that you may re-download content, and that you can burn songs, but this appears to not include videos (unless it is iTunes Plus content):
    (iv) You shall be authorized to burn an audio playlist up to seven times.
    (v) You shall not be entitled to burn video iTunes Products or ringtone iTunes Products.
    (vi) iTunes Plus Products do not contain security technology that limits your usage of such products, and Usage Rules (ii) – (v) do not apply to iTunes Plus Products. You may copy, store, and burn iTunes Plus Products as reasonably necessary for personal, noncommercial use.
    Reading further, then there is this:
    (ix) Content Rentals
    (a) Content rentals are viewable on only one device at a time. You must be connected to the iTunes Service when moving rentals, and you may do so only between your computer and other compatible devices. Content rented using your Apple TV, iPad, iPhone 4, or iPod touch (4th generation) may not be moved. If you move a rental to a compatible device and then use the iTunes Service to restore that device, or choose Settings > Reset > Erase all content and settings on that device, the rental will be permanently deleted.
    (b) You have thirty (30) days after downloading a rental to begin viewing. Once you begin viewing, you have twenty-four (24) hours to finish viewing a movie, and forty-eight (48) hours to finish viewing a TV show. Stopping, pausing, or restarting a rental does not extend the available time for viewing.
    Some iTunes Products, including but not limited to Content rentals, may be downloaded only once and cannot be replaced if lost for any reason. It is your responsibility not to lose, destroy, or damage iTunes Products once downloaded, and you may wish to back them up.
    Even after years of deciphering contracts and the sometimes rather complex content, I find this a bit confusing and I'd be checking with Apple to make sure I'm not doing anything I shouldn't be.

  • Music Podcasts - Artists Not Showing Up On Ipod

    So my old beater ipod finally disappeared and I got a 80g ipod classic, and there appears to be an "improvement" that eliminates my ability to integrate my music podcasts. On my older ipod if I got, for example, a podcast from KCRW of a song by M. Ward, I could change the artist on itunes in the info section to "M. Ward" and it would then show up on my ipod under "M. Ward." On my new ipod, the only way I can find that podcast (which is just a song) is by searching for M. Ward - not very convenient. Seems kind of like itunes and the ipod are becoming like MS word, over engineered and unhelpfully paternalistic. Anyone have ideas for a work around? cheers, stu

    It could be that you have inadvertently imported these CDs into iTunes as part of a compilation. If so, the artists won't show in the artists menu on the iPod.
    To check, highlight the tracks on one of the offending artists CDs in iTunes, right click and select "get info". This brings up a multiple song info window, and from there you can check if you have 'yes' in the box marked "part of a compilation".
    If you have, select 'no' instead and click 'ok'. Do this with any CD that has this issue. This will alter the info in iTunes, and you should then connect your iPod and synchronize the changes.
    The problem arises because the information contained on the Gracenote CD Data Base (where iTunes gets all it's album/artist/track info from), is sometimes incorrect. It can show CDs as compilations when in fact they are not.
    You should also check that the songs have album name info in their ID tags.
    See: Some songs don't show under artist on my iPod.
    Once you add a second album name for that artist even for a single song, ALL the rest of the songs should now show up under that artist, even those without album names.
    Providing the spelling for the artists is exactly the same of course.
